Understanding the Mean: Calculation Formula and Usage for Statistical Analysis

Mean

the average value of a group of numbers

The mean is a statistical measure of central tendency that is calculated by summing up all the values in a dataset and dividing by the total number of values. It is also called the arithmetic mean or average. The mean is often used to describe the typical or average value of a dataset and is commonly used in various fields such as finance, statistics, and science. It is sensitive to outliers, so it may not always accurately represent the middle of the data if there are extreme values present. The formula for calculating the mean is:

mean = (sum of values) / (number of values)
